Pancreatitis is an inflammation of the pancreas. Pathology occurs in acute and chronic forms. The condition has a fairly specific symptomatology: severe pain in the left hypochondrium, sometimes girdle, fetal stools, nausea and vomiting.

Diet for pancreatic pancreatitis is one of the main areas of treatment of the pathology. The patient's menu depends on the general state of health and the period of the disease. It is necessary to follow a medical diet for several months.

General principles

For pancreatitis of the pancreas, nutrition should be economical. Basic principles of diet:

  • fractional feeding - food should be taken in small portions five to six times a day;
  • meals should be puree, which facilitates the digestion of food;
  • permitted cooking methods are steaming and boiling;
  • fresh vegetables and fruits are completely forbidden, ie. uncooked;
  • the allowable daily amount of salt does not exceed 5 grams;
  • it is mandatory to take a decoction and decoction on the hips berries;
  • dishes should be hot - hot and cold are contraindicated;
  • canning, semi-finished products, fatty / fried / very salty foods and products are strictly prohibited.

Deviations from the principles of diet can lead to the development of an attack of pancreatitis.

Permitted and prohibited products

To reduce the production of pancreatic juice and reduce the burden on the inflammatory gland, it is necessary to completely eliminate it from the patient's diet:

  • Soups cooked in rich meat, fish and mushroom broths, as well as complex soups - cabbage soup, pickles, borscht. Cold and dairy products are excluded.
  • Bread - today's wheat / rye flour baked goods, puff pastries and pastries, deep-fried pies, tortillas.
  • Fatty meat - pork, lamb, duck, goose - sausage, offal, canned and smoked meat.
  • Fish. Fatty, smoked and salty foods are prohibited.
  • High-fat milk and lactic acid products.
  • Croups - millet, pearl barley, wheat, corn.
  • Fried and hard boiled eggs.
  • Vegetables - turnips, radishes, garlic, peppers, eggplant, cabbage, spinach.
  • Sweets - jam, ice cream, fresh dates, grapes, bananas, figs.
  • Spicy spices.
  • Coffee, strong brewed tea, coffee, soda, grape juice.
  • Refractory fats - pork, beef, lamb.

When preparing a menu for each day, it is necessary to take into account the recommendations of nutritionists and use only approved products. O:

  • dried bread, biscuits, home-made crackers;
  • vegetarian soups with the addition of mashed vegetables - potatoes, squash, squash, carrots - noodles, semolina or oatmeal;
  • lean meats - chicken, rabbit, turkey - in the form of steamed cutlets, soufflés, meatballs, beef stroganoff;
  • low-fat fish species - pollock, carp, cod;
  • cereals - oatmeal, semolina, rice - used to prepare cereals, stews, puddings;
  • low-fat milk and lactic acid products;
  • steamless omelet without yolk;
  • vegetables - potatoes, zucchini, beets, pumpkin, cauliflower, carrots, green peas;
  • mousse, jelly, puddings, sweet berries and fruits in the form of baked apples;
  • sauces - cooked in milk and vegetable broth (when using flour, the latter is not sauteed);
  • butter and vegetable oil;
  • weak tea with lemon, still mineral water, rose broth, juices diluted with water.

Diet for acute pancreatitis

If we are talking about what diet is recommended for a patient with an acute form of inflammation, this treatment schedule is 5P. For the first two or four days, a person is recommended to go completely hungry. Only liquid intake is allowed - hips berries, Borjomi (non-carbonated), weak tea. The patient then undergoes nutrition therapy. Salt-free but carbohydrate-rich foods are allowed on the menu.

An approximate list of dishes that can be included in the menu:

  • steam omelette over proteins;
  • meat souffle;
  • pieces of fish and meat;
  • mashed soups - rice and oatmeal - and vegetarian options;
  • vegetable puree;
  • mashed porridge - rice, buckwheat, oatmeal;
  • apples in the form of jelly or foam;
  • fruit drinks from wild rose berries, cornel, black currant;
  • tea with milk;
  • cottage cheese and dishes from it;
  • cereal puddings.

Before going to bed you can offer kefir, yogurt, a glass of water with a spoonful of honey dissolved in it, plums and raisins.

Nutrition for a combined course of pancreatitis with gastritis or cholecystitis

If the underlying disease is accompanied by the development of cholecystitis, it is allowed to include in the menu:

  • slimy soups made from rice, oats or semolina;
  • puree porridge, boiled in water, the addition of milk and butter is strictly prohibited;
  • vegetable juices, compotes;
  • homemade white bread crumbs;
  • boiled meat, fish puree;
  • low-fat cottage cheese.

With a combined course of pancreatitis and gastritis, the menu should include oatmeal, rice and semolina soups, to which you can add egg yolk and a little butter, vegetable puree - potatoes, carrots, beets - milk or cream. , steamed soufflés from minced meat and fish, cutlets, etc.

Strict selection is recommended only in the acute phase of the disease. Once the condition stabilizes, the person switches to a diet recommended for chronic pancreatitis.

Features of the diet in childhood

The guiding principles of the diet in children are fragmentation, maximum grinding rate, compliance with the requirements of culinary processing and diversity. Small portions, if given frequently, prevent the child from feeling hungry. In this case, there is no violation of the metabolic process.

What to eat and what not to eat pancreatitis in a child

Daily caloric intake is calculated depending on the child's weight and age. In remission, fresh vegetables and fruits (to a limited extent) are allowed to be included in the menu, but the basis of the diet is dairy cereals, minced meat dishes - chicken, turkey, vegetable soups without meat, fish - boiled. or cooked, boiled vegetables, dairy products. It is allowed to give the child marshmallow, marmalade, jam, jam, honey in small quantities and on a daily basis.

It is important!When introducing a new product in the diet, it is necessary to monitor the condition of the child.

Recipes

Here are some recipes for dishes that can be prepared with a diagnosis of pancreatitis.

Beef pudding

Chop the boiled beef pulp (130 g) in a mixing bowl. Add semolina (10 g), beaten egg white, yolk and a little water (about 1/3 cup) to the puree. Add a few crystals of salt. Grease the mold, put the prepared minced meat and cook in a double boiler.

Fish meatballs

Chop lean fish (300 g) in a meat grinder. Cut a quarter of the dried bread and pour the pieces with milk (100 ml). Squeeze the bread and mix with the minced meat, add a couple of beaten proteins. Add salt and mix thoroughly. Make small balls with two spoons and boil in salted water until cooked. This will take about 15 minutes.

Vegetable puree soup

Cook until fully cooked potatoes (2 pieces), carrots and half a small pumpkin are ready. Pour the broth into a separate bowl and chop the vegetables using a blender until pureed. Pour the puree with the broth to the desired consistency and bring to a boil. Cook for 3 minutes. Serve hot with a spoonful of sour cream in the soup.

Fish pudding

The carcass should be divided into two fillets. Boil the first one and pass it through a sieve. Chop the second part in a meat grinder. Combine both masses, add egg yolk, butter, salt. kneadDivide into molds and steam.

Chicken souffle

Chop the boiled chicken in a meat grinder. Add egg yolk and butter to the minced meat. Mix thoroughly. Then add the whipped whites to the soft foam. Put the mass in a mold and steam.
